    In a world full of likes, comments, shares, and engagement, it's very easy to get caught up in comparison, unrealistic expectations, and self-doubt. That's why in today's episode, I brought on Mr. Self Love himself, Armon Anderson, to chat with us about the importance of self-love, how to cultivate healthy love in our relationships, and so much more! Armon battled childhood trauma, an abusive relationship, and a tragic accident that left him unable to walk for nearly 6 months and he shares the impact this had on his life and his current relationship with his wife during that time. His story of transformation is not only super freakin' inspiring, but an incredible message to us on the powerful effects of deeping self-love and healthy love in our lives.     From struggling for almost a decade with an eating disorder and body image issues to becoming a Certified Holistic Nutritionist and Life Coach, Casey joins us on the podcast today to talk about the myth that intuitive eating means eating whatever you want, what it means to have true food freedom and give up on yo-yo dieting to not only feel your best from the inside out but to also promote overall health and well-being AND healthy weight loss. We share how we each struggled with disordered eating and body image issues as former, young athletes and we talk about the importance of your mindset around food and taking a holistic approach when it comes to nutrition to be used as fuel and not as punishment, and more!
